Tucker's Luck - Season 3

Season 3

Episodes

Episode 1
Tucker, his little sister Rhona, and Mrs. Jenkins attend a relative's wedding, but cannot understand Mr. Jenkins absence until they return home.

Episode 2
While Tucker searches for Barry, he receives news about his school application. Alan gets rejected then considers making changes.

Episode 3
Tucker spends a day looking after Rhona. After an adventurous trip to the swimming pool, they have a surprise waiting for them at home.

Episode 4
Tucker and Rhona have mixed feelings after Barry moves in. More than one Jenkins finds a job, but no one is left to take care of Rhona. Natalia pays Tucker back for missing an earlier date.

Episode 5
With everyone working, there's no one to watch Rhona. She begins to feel like she's a burden.

Episode 6
Rhona is missing and everyone gets involved in the search.

Episode 7
The differences in Tucker and Natalia's social backgrounds are affecting their relationships with each other and their friends. Mrs. Jenkins goes to see a lawyer.

Episode 8
Tucker finally sees the true side of Natalia and Mr. Choudhury. Alan has news for both Barry and Tucker.

Episode 9
Tucker finds it difficult to work on his O levels, stay on the dole, and help Barry look for his car. Meanwhile, Tucker faces losing one old Grange Hill friend while another reenters his life.
